When cutting fiber cement siding with circular saw use a blade that has only four or six teeth.
While power saws make it a lot easier it is possible to cut cement board by hand.
To keep dust to a minimum use a circular saw that s equipped with either a dust collection bag or electric fan that blows dust into a bucket.
